No, there is no direct bus from Cookstown to Carndonagh. However, there are services departing from Loy Street and arriving at Carndonagh via Omagh Depot and Derry Patrick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 37m.
The distance between Cookstown and Carndonagh is 151 km. The road distance is 96.5 km.
